look up any word, like the eiffel tower:
what you hear when a very nasally sounding person or someone with a really weird accent is attempting to say the word(s) cockwhore
ya friggin cackwhore, waddya do that for HEH?
by JayD//- November 07, 2003

Words related to cackwhore